Agilent Technologies Reports Second-Quarter 2016 Results
May 16, 2016 4:05 PM EDTDelivers Strong Quarter, Raises Full-Year Guidance
Highlights:
GAAP income from continuing operations of $91 million, or $0.28 per share Non-GAAP income from continuing operations of $145 million, or $0.44 per share(1) Revenue of $1.02 billion; core revenue growth of 8.0 percent(2) Raises fiscal year guidance for core revenue growth(2), adjusted non-GAAP operating margin(3), non-GAAP earnings per share(4) and operating cash flow Fiscal year 2016 revenue guidance of $4.16 billion to $4.18 billion, and non-GAAP earnings guidance of $1.88 to $1.92 per share(4)...
